CHICO XAVIER WROTE 412 BOOKS

SOLD MORE THAN 40 MILLION COPIES

WAS TRANSLATED INTO 33 LANGUAGES

ALWAYS DENIED AUTHORSHIP

OF ANY OF THE BOOKS

WAS NEVER PAID ANY COPYRIGHTS

ALL REVENUE REVERTED

TO CHARITABLE INSTITUTIONS

HE DIED AGED 92

AT 7:
30 PM ON JUNE 30TH 2002

TEN HOURS AFTER BRAZIL WON

THE WORLD CUP FOR THE FIFTH TIME

THE BRAZILIAN PEOPLE WERE HAPPY
